Dudas básicas

Llevo ya unos cuantos años sin programar y se me ha olvidado algo que creo que es básico: ¿Cómo puedo hacer que una variable esté disponible para todos los formularios, y cómo puedo hacer que su valor no se pierda al cambiar de formulario?
Por cierto, para esta operación utilizo el siguiente código, que me parece demasiado farragoso:
Private Sub Loquesea_algo()
Formulario1.Enabled = False
Formulario1.Visible = False
Formulario2.Enabled = True
Formulario2.Visile = True
Formulario2.SetFocus
¿Hay alguna manera mejor de hacerlo?
Gracias

1 Respuesta

Respuesta
1
La variable la tienes que declarar publica (si es en un modulo mejor)
Al declarar en un modulo no pertenece a ningún form y mantiene el valor.
hola con poner el form en visible=false
Bastaría para sacarlo
Y para llamar al form2 (reemplazas enabled, visible, setfocus) por
formulario2. show

Añade tu respuesta

Haz clic para o

Más respuestas relacionadas